Florida Woman Wakes to Find Exotic Kinkajou Caressing Her Face
ktla ^ | 01/27/2016

Posted on 01/27/2016 5:41:42 PM PST by BenLurkin

Late Monday night, the woman was startled when she woke up staring at a kinkajou, which is a cross between a raccoon and monkey.

The woman, who has not been named in reports, screamed in panic and the animal scurried away into the attic, according to a Cathy Moghari, a family friend who helped rescue the animal. Moghari came over to the house to try to catch the feisty 2-foot-long creature, which she recognized as a kinkajou because of her experience with exotic animals, according to CNN affilaite WPLG.

"I start thinking, 'How are we going to get this animal out?' So I googled kinkajou sounds and found a video," Moghari told WPLG. After doing an Internet search for kinkajous, Moghari played some kingajous sounds with the speaker held up to the ceiling, the animal emerged. Moghari then used cherries to help lure the hungry and frightened animal into a cage.

Tuesday morning, the animal arrived at South Dade Avian and Exotic Animal Medical Center where veterinarian Don Harris was able to check over the health of the anxious creature.

Kinkajous are nocturnal animals and spend most of their time in trees, according to National Geographic. They are able to turn their feet backwards to run easily in either direction along branches or up and down tree trunks. Although they are typically timid, they can be dangerous, because of their sharp teeth.
